20/ I have a hunch that the price of brick building has actually gone up, in absolute terms, bc of "cost disease". Because most other tasks have gotten much more efficient, but masons still stack bricks one at a time, by hand. Curious for data.https://twitter.com/calebvoskamp/status/1501943505471434758 …

25/ Bottom line: everyone loves beautiful craftsmanship, big rooms, nice materials, walkable neighborhoods and green spaces. ...but they ALSO love affordable mortgages, convenient parking, safe neighborhoods, and private spaces. "people like X" is not an argument that X >>> Y
